President Nixon met with his aide, Stephen B. Bull, to coordinate his schedule and administrative priorities. The primary objective of the brief meeting was to arrange a session with Charles W. Colson. Bull departed the Oval Office shortly after facilitating this request for the President.

On October 23, 1971, President Richard M. Nixon and Stephen B. Bull met in the Oval Office of the White House at an unknown time between 8:30 am and 8:52 am. The Oval Office taping system captured this recording, which is known as Conversation 601-004 of the White House Tapes.
